WebHiligaynon or Ilonggo. Hiligaynon is also spoken in parts of Mindanao and the southern Philippine islands that have been settled by migrants from the north. On the plains of Panay, Ilonggos produce a variety of crops, of which rice and sugarcane are the most important. Corn and tobacco are also grown but mostly for local consumption only. H Harold Paulo Mejia Hiligaynon College Projects … WebThe Phonemic Inventory. There are 22 distinct phonemes in Hiligaynon: 17. consonant phonemes and 5 vowel phonemes. When. comparing Hiligaynon with English we find similarities in. how many stops and nasals there are and the differences. in how few fricatives there are in Hiligaynon. (3) Consonants.

Thousands of new, high … WebThe Hiligaynon people, often referred to as Ilonggo people (Hiligaynon: Mga Hiligaynon/Mga Ilonggo), are the fourth largest ethnolinguistic group in the Philippines. Their primary language is the Hiligaynon language, an Austronesian language native to Panay, Guimaras, and Negros. Over the years, inter-migrations and intra-migrations have contributed to the …
